24c04是一种常见的串行EEPROM,它具有4K位存储空间,可以通过两条线进行数据通信。它的外观通常是小型的SOP8封装,通常用于小型电子设备中,如智能手表、电子秤、电子游戏机等。
由于24c04的小型化和通信便捷性,它被广泛应用于各种电子设备中。下面列举了一些常见的应用领域:
(1)智能卡:例如酒店门锁卡、公交卡等,这些卡片中通常会用24c04来存储一些关键信息,如卡号、余额、交易记录等。
(2)汽车电子:例如汽车钥匙、仪表板、倒车雷达等,24c04可以用来存储车主信息、行驶数据、故障码等。
(3)消费类电子产品:例如智能手表、电子秤、数字相框等,24c04可以存储一些用户偏好、用户数据、日志等。
相比于其他存储芯片,24c04的优点主要有以下几点:
(1)小型化:24c04的体积小,它的封装体积通常只有几平方毫米,这使得它可以方便地被应用在各种小型电子设备中。
(2)通信便捷:24c04只需要两条通信线(SDA和SCL)即可与微控制器进行数据通信,这个过程中还不需要其他外设,因此通信便捷。
(3)电气稳定:24c04的电气参数稳定,它可以在较宽的工作电压和温度范围内保持好的可靠性,而且写入速度比较快。
使用24c04需要借助于外部设备和一定的编程知识,下面简要介绍一下使用24c04的步骤:
(1)将24c04和微控制器连接:通过SDA和SCL线将24c04与微控制器连接起来,SDA线为数据线,SCL为时钟线。
(2)按照协议通信:使用I2C协议读写24c04中的数据,这个过程需要遵循信号的时序和协议规范。
(3)程序设计:使用编程语言编写程序代码来控制微控制器读写24c04中的数据,程序要考虑到数据读写的正确性、程序应该处理的异常情况等。